Former Premier League striker Jonathan Walters believes West Ham star Declan Rice is an ‘ultimate player’, and Manchester City should consider a swoop to sign him.
The promising England international has earned plaudits for his displays in central midfield this season, prompting claims that top Premier League clubs could pursue a deal for him in the summer.
Rice has proven to be an instrumental part of Manuel Pellegrini’s plans during his maiden campaign in London and appears to be destined for big things.

Jonathan Walters, speaking exclusively to 888sport, delivered his verdict on the midfielder’s progress and stated that Manchester City should be contemplating luring him to the Etihad Stadium. He said:
In my opinion, he can go right to the top and without a shadow of a doubt, he’s a target for the big teams, whether that be Manchester United or anyone else. If I was Manchester City I would be looking at him because of the position that he plays where he can sit in front of that back four and do an unbelievable job.
He’s available for the ball and right foot, left foot he deals with it. His passing is simple but he’s got a range. He covers a lot of ground and breaks up attacks. He can take players on.

He is an ultimate player in that role and I’d be surprised if plenty of clubs aren’t in for him this summer.
Rice has started on 33 occasions for West Ham in the Premier League this season and has even chipped in with two goals for his side.
